Theoretically, smart motorways are designed to reduce certain types of risks through several features. For instance, traffic speeds tend to be more uniform, and technology is in place to monitor and notify drivers of potential hazards. Moreover, the emergency areas are intended to provide a safer place to stop compared to traditional hard shoulders.

WebApr 6, 2024 · A ban could also relate to 'dynamic hard shoulder' (DHS) smart motorways, of which there are more than 100 miles. These use the hard shoulder as an extra lane during peak times only, when traffic ... WebOct 25, 2024 · “Some hard shoulders on dynamic smart motorways are only open to running traffic during the morning and evening peaks, but this catches out some drivers when their routine changes,” he told MPs. “When we close it at other times of the day, people still drive down it. We get people who stop there when it's a running lane.
